Following the success of Wings Uncaged, vocalist and songwriter Aimée Allen now gives us something more, something deeper. Love & the Catalyst presents her striking original music alongside a few diverse, yet familiar, selections from the jazz cannon. The songs address love, change and the catalytic agents that bring them. Transformations, large and small, personal and collective, social and scientific, are the theme, with the alchemy of romance explored though the surprisingly sensual metaphors of science and the cosmos.

The result is a musical prism, leading the listener through bold, moving, and soulful takes on issues such as climate change, George Floyd’s death and legacy, the human toll of the pandemic, and love as the ultimate agent provocateur. Tribute is also paid to one who changed the art form, Chick Corea, in a tour-de-force medley of two of his best-known compositions. An array of rhythmic and harmonic textures is reflected and refracted as Love & the Catalyst invites the listener to change, be changed, and make change.

A driving, energetic rendition of “Little Sunflower” kicks off the album with a note of hope. We are then reminded in the provocative and penetrating “Earth is Waiting” that hope alone is not enough to address climate change; action is required. “Quantum Entanglements” is a grounded and soaring meditation on how we (like the referenced phenomenon of quantum physics) can remain connected and yet be flexible and free. The lush and faithful Chick Corea medley of “Crystal Silence / 500 Miles High” pays fitting tribute to the icon, shimmering with reverence. “Star Eyes” is delivered here as never heard before, in large part as a voice and drum duo with a playful wink and nod, and the band swelling in at the refrain. “Love’s Crescendo” takes universal love seriously, in a soulful, sensuous groove. “Reaction Time” switches gears to a bold, hyper-dynamic drum and bass beat, accompanied by a suggestive lyric. “Mortally Immortal” revisits Mozart’s Requiem as a jazz-infused mass for those lost to Covid, with a lyric meeting our experience. “The Comet’s Tail” speaks to the fleeting and unpredictable nature of the exceptional. “Man Ripples Through Time” is a solemn protest and dirge that testifies to the extraordinary legacy of an ordinary man. “Hidden Place” is a compact, bluesy rage of comeuppance. “Worlds Collide” presents the age-old story of two becoming one as an ethereal, achingly beautiful affair of the cosmos.

credits

released September 30, 2022

Aimée leads an ensemble of master musicians: Grammy-nominated pianist Toru Dodo, world-renowned bassist François Moutin, dynamic and multifaceted drummer Kush Abadey, virtuosic guitarist Tony Romano, and an incredible young talent, trumpet player Noah Allen, Aimée’s nephew.

Aimée Allen – vocals
Toru Dodo - piano
François Moutin - bass
Kush Abadey - drums
Tony Romano - guitar (track 2)
Noah Allen - trumpet (track 4)

Aimée Allen - executive producer
Michael Perez-Cisneros - sound engineering
Misha Piatigorsky - sound editing
Brian Montgomery - sound mixing
Alan Silverman - mastering
Janis Wilkins - photography and design
Ksenia La Hun – illustrations and design

Recorded at Big Orange Sheep in NYC on July 31 & August 1, 2021.

Aimée Allen New York, New York

New York City based jazz vocalist, composer, and lyricist, Aimée performs regularly in New York and tours nationally and internationally. An accomplished songwriter, her compositions have become fan favorites within with her repertoire of jazz standards.
